Neural solutions of coupled ghost and gluon Dyson--Schwinger equations in Landau gauge

Abstract

The coupled ghost and gluon Dyson--Schwinger equations (DSEs) of four-dimensional Landau-gauge Yang--Mills (YM) theory are solved with a neural representation trained only from renormalized equation residuals. The neural and fixed-point solutions agree at the percent level and remain stable under changes of initialization, network size, integration grid, and infrared boundary condition. Variations of the three-gluon vertex model produce substantially larger effects than the neural error. The MiniMOM ultraviolet running and the sign change of the gluon Schwinger function are also reproduced within the limitations of the truncation.
